The International Space Station (ISS) is a modular space station (habitable artificial satellite) in low Earth orbit. The ownership and use of the space station is established by intergovernmental treaties and agreements. The station serves as a microgravity and space environment research laboratory in which scientific research is conducted in astrobiology, astronomy, meteorology, physics, and other fields. The ISS is suited for testing the spacecraft systems and equipment required for possible future long-duration missions to the Moon and Mars. The assembly of the ISS, a major endeavour in space architecture, began in November 1998. Russian modules launched and docked robotically, with the exception of Rassvet. All other modules were delivered by the Space Shuttle.

On a clear night when you look up at the sky you may be able to see what looks like a twinkling star, but it not be a star at all, it may be the international space station. The International Space Station (ISS) is the largest man-made object in space.

Thirty years ago it seemed impossible, but the space agencies from 5 countries, NASA (United States), Roscosmos (Russia), JAXA (Japan), ESA (Europe), and CSA (Canada)in sent the ISS into space. The first residents boarded the ISS in 2000. 

The ISS became a symbol of international cooperation, and the end of the Cold War.

The ISS consists of 14 modules and weighs about 450 tons. It revolves around the Earth at an altitude of 340 kilometers, orbiting the planet 16 times earth day.

The ISS structure and modules belong to NASA, the European Space Agency, Japan, Brazil, Canada and the Russian Federation. These countries work together to research and gather information for space exploration.
